当前位置: 首页 > news >正文

linux上部署wordpress南宁seo教程

linux上部署wordpress,南宁seo教程,下载了网站源码,浙江建设信息港成绩查询栏推荐学习文档 golang应用级os框架,欢迎stargolang应用级os框架使用案例,欢迎star案例:基于golang开发的一款超有个性的旅游计划app经历golang实战大纲golang优秀开发常用开源库汇总想学习更多golang知识,这里有免费的golang学习笔…
  • 推荐学习文档
    • golang应用级os框架,欢迎star
    • golang应用级os框架使用案例,欢迎star
    • 案例:基于golang开发的一款超有个性的旅游计划app经历
    • golang实战大纲
    • golang优秀开发常用开源库汇总
    • 想学习更多golang知识,这里有免费的golang学习笔记专栏
    • 想学习更多前端知识,这里有免费的前端专栏

在 UniApp 中,可以使用以下方法根据地图上的点位来计算自适应的缩放 scale:

确定相关数据结构和变量

  • 假设你有一个存储地图点位的数组,每个点位是一个包含经度和纬度的对象。
   const points = [{ latitude: 37.7749, longitude: -122.4194 },{ latitude: 34.0522, longitude: -118.2437 },// 更多点位];
  • 定义地图的中心坐标和缩放级别变量。
   let centerLatitude = 0;let centerLongitude = 0;let scale = 1;

计算中心坐标

  • 通过遍历点位数组,计算所有点位的经度和纬度总和,然后除以点位数量得到中心坐标。
   let totalLatitude = 0;let totalLongitude = 0;for (const point of points) {totalLatitude += point.latitude;totalLongitude += point.longitude;}centerLatitude = totalLatitude / points.length;centerLongitude = totalLongitude / points.length;

计算缩放级别

  • 确定地图的边界框。可以通过遍历点位,找到最小和最大的经度和纬度值,以确定地图的边界。
   let minLatitude = points[0].latitude;let maxLatitude = points[0].latitude;let minLongitude = points[0].longitude;let maxLongitude = points[0].longitude;for (const point of points) {if (point.latitude < minLatitude) minLatitude = point.latitude;if (point.latitude > maxLatitude) maxLatitude = point.latitude;if (point.longitude < minLongitude) minLongitude = point.longitude;if (point.longitude > maxLongitude) maxLongitude = point.longitude;}
  • 根据地图的尺寸和边界框的大小来计算缩放级别。这通常涉及一些数学计算,以确保所有点位都能在地图上可见,同时保持适当的缩放比例。
   const mapWidth = 750; // 假设地图宽度为 750px(根据实际情况调整)const mapHeight = 750; // 假设地图高度为 750px(根据实际情况调整)const latDiff = maxLatitude - minLatitude;const lonDiff = maxLongitude - minLongitude;const latScale = latDiff / mapHeight;const lonScale = lonDiff / mapWidth;scale = Math.max(latScale, lonScale);

这样,你就可以根据地图上的点位计算出自适应的缩放级别 scale。在实际应用中,你可能需要根据具体的地图组件和需求进行调整和优化。

希望本文对你有所帮助!如果你有任何问题或建议,欢迎在评论区留言。

关注我看更多有意思的文章哦!👉👉


文章转载自:
http://catchwater.hjyw.cn
http://solfeggio.hjyw.cn
http://mobile.hjyw.cn
http://counterdemonstrate.hjyw.cn
http://baronet.hjyw.cn
http://placoid.hjyw.cn
http://squantum.hjyw.cn
http://ciscaucasia.hjyw.cn
http://despiteous.hjyw.cn
http://semiaquatic.hjyw.cn
http://platinoid.hjyw.cn
http://helvetii.hjyw.cn
http://derious.hjyw.cn
http://quarrelsomely.hjyw.cn
http://codices.hjyw.cn
http://wad.hjyw.cn
http://athletic.hjyw.cn
http://mechanomorphism.hjyw.cn
http://existentialist.hjyw.cn
http://riverhead.hjyw.cn
http://lenticulated.hjyw.cn
http://cyc.hjyw.cn
http://skeletony.hjyw.cn
http://accidentproof.hjyw.cn
http://parentheses.hjyw.cn
http://sorbonne.hjyw.cn
http://salted.hjyw.cn
http://ruling.hjyw.cn
http://sanatoria.hjyw.cn
http://dislodge.hjyw.cn
http://acrolith.hjyw.cn
http://spinulated.hjyw.cn
http://reclaim.hjyw.cn
http://paramount.hjyw.cn
http://decontaminate.hjyw.cn
http://subcontrary.hjyw.cn
http://ziggurat.hjyw.cn
http://speedway.hjyw.cn
http://recondite.hjyw.cn
http://converse.hjyw.cn
http://pertness.hjyw.cn
http://goatish.hjyw.cn
http://calamite.hjyw.cn
http://barf.hjyw.cn
http://nuclearism.hjyw.cn
http://mixt.hjyw.cn
http://palladious.hjyw.cn
http://yesterdayness.hjyw.cn
http://grysbok.hjyw.cn
http://leptodactyl.hjyw.cn
http://brooklyn.hjyw.cn
http://connubially.hjyw.cn
http://shortstop.hjyw.cn
http://anuclear.hjyw.cn
http://overcautious.hjyw.cn
http://inverted.hjyw.cn
http://overstriking.hjyw.cn
http://diphase.hjyw.cn
http://sixain.hjyw.cn
http://acardiac.hjyw.cn
http://replay.hjyw.cn
http://sunflower.hjyw.cn
http://done.hjyw.cn
http://pur.hjyw.cn
http://serb.hjyw.cn
http://banishment.hjyw.cn
http://perch.hjyw.cn
http://geomancy.hjyw.cn
http://cabletron.hjyw.cn
http://purgatorial.hjyw.cn
http://temptress.hjyw.cn
http://waxberry.hjyw.cn
http://theomorphic.hjyw.cn
http://sudarium.hjyw.cn
http://nuthook.hjyw.cn
http://lifetime.hjyw.cn
http://baryonium.hjyw.cn
http://disaffirmance.hjyw.cn
http://polychaetan.hjyw.cn
http://militarism.hjyw.cn
http://sackful.hjyw.cn
http://contest.hjyw.cn
http://demerol.hjyw.cn
http://verdict.hjyw.cn
http://hokypoky.hjyw.cn
http://multivibrator.hjyw.cn
http://nudibranchiate.hjyw.cn
http://twistification.hjyw.cn
http://att.hjyw.cn
http://wonsan.hjyw.cn
http://leucocidin.hjyw.cn
http://malodorant.hjyw.cn
http://zenaida.hjyw.cn
http://molecast.hjyw.cn
http://uta.hjyw.cn
http://impendence.hjyw.cn
http://zarf.hjyw.cn
http://tauromorphic.hjyw.cn
http://traveled.hjyw.cn
http://azeotropic.hjyw.cn
http://www.dt0577.cn/news/62244.html

相关文章:

  • 东莞培训网站建设精准的搜索引擎优化
  • wordpress 数据库名贵南京百度seo
  • 网站建设公司工作室html网页制作模板
  • 网页设计实训报告总结思考关键词seo排名怎么选
  • 长治网站建设百度手机app
  • 网站建设要用什么软件成都网站维护
  • 做网站被骗没有居住证能不能告他厦门seo关键词排名
  • 高端网站建设域名注册杭州seo网络公司
  • 做泵阀到哪个网站好seo优化按天扣费
  • 数据库跟网站百度口碑
  • 如何制作班级网站湛江seo网站管理
  • 网站服务费怎么做凭证软件优化
  • 建网站什么样的域名最好真正免费的网站建站
  • 网站权限百度广告
  • 简洁的网页湖南专业关键词优化服务水平
  • 学习吧网站长沙seo优化推广公司
  • 做兼职什么网站比较好网站优化公司排名
  • 湘潭做网站公司选择封象网做网站公司今日实时热搜
  • 建设网站开发的语言有哪些清远新闻最新
  • 企业搜索郑州百度快照优化
  • 特效网站大全百度营销官网
  • 安徽太和有没有做网站的经典软文广告案例
  • 设计师网名怎么取才艺术天津百度快速排名优化
  • 做儿童文学的网站广东疫情动态人民日报
  • 网站建设咨询什么全渠道营销
  • 南阳市建网站公网站建设主要推广方式
  • 网站中医建设南宁网站推广营销
  • http网站防劫持怎么做seo快速排名服务
  • 昆山网站建设官网免费自助建站网站
  • 衡水专业制作网站百度热搜榜小说排名